DS80C320/DDS80C323-ECD是快速的80C31/80C32兼容微控制器。已使用重新设计的处理器内核消除了浪费的时钟和内存周期。因此,对于相同的晶体速度,每8051条指令的执行速度比原始指令快1.5到3倍。使用相同的代码和相同的晶体,典型应用的速度提高了2.5倍。DS80C320提供了33MHz的最大晶体速率,使表观执行速度达到82.5MHz(约2.5X)。DS80C320/DDS80C323-ECD与标准80C32的所有三个封装引脚兼容,并提供相同的定时器/计数器、串行端口和I/O端口。简而言之,8051用户对这些设备非常熟悉,但提供了16位处理器的速度。DS80C320除了提供更高的速度外,还提供了几个额外功能。其中包括第二个全硬件串行端口、七个附加中断、可编程看门狗定时器、电源故障中断和重置。该设备还提供双数据指针(DPTR)来加速块数据存储器的移动。它还可以将片外数据存储器访问速度调整到两到九个机器周期之间,以灵活选择存储器和外围设备。DS80C320的工作电压范围从4.25V到5.5V,是对现有5V系统进行高性能升级的理想选择。对于功耗非常关键的应用程序,DS80C323-ECD提供了与DS80C320相同的功能集,但操作电压为2.7V至5.5V。设计者必须有两份文件才能充分使用该设备的所有功能:本数据表和《高速微控制器用户指南》,可在我们的网站www.maximintegrated.com/microcontrollers上获得。数据表包含引脚描述、功能概述和电气规格,而我们的用户指南包含有关设备功能和操作的详细信息。
特色
- 80C32兼容
- 8051引脚和指令集兼容
- 四个8位I/O端口
- 三个16位定时器/计数器
- 256字节暂存RAM
- 地址64kB ROM和64kB RAM
- 高速体系结构:
- 4个时钟/机器周期(8032=12)
- 直流至33MHz(DS80C320)
- 直流至18MHz(DS80C323)
- 121ns中的单周期指令
- 使用更少的功率进行等效工作
- 双数据指针
- 可选可变长度MOVX,用于访问快速/慢速RAM/外围设备
- 高集成控制器包括:
- 电源故障复位
- 可编程看门狗定时器
- 预警电源故障中断
- 两个全双工硬件串行端口
- 总共13个中断源,带六个外部
- 提供40针DIP、44针PLCC和44针TQFP